Cytopoint injections for dogs typically provide relief from itchy skin for 4 to 8 weeks. It’s wonderful to hear your dog is scratching less!
- Cytopoint is an advanced treatment option for allergic dermatitis.
- Average duration of effect ranges between 4 to 8 weeks.
- Regular follow-up with your vet after initial treatment is recommended.
Cytopoint works by targeting and neutralizing interleukin-31 (IL-31), a key cytokine involved in sending itch signals to the brain. Because itchiness in dogs can drastically affect their comfort and quality of life, it’s essential to monitor how long the Cytopoint injection is effective for your particular dog and plan veterinary visits as needed.

Frequently Asked Questions
- How soon will I see improvement in my dog after a Cytopoint injection?
Most dogs show a noticeable reduction in itching within 24 to 48 hours after receiving a Cytopoint injection.
- Are there any side effects from Cytopoint?
Cytopoint is generally well-tolerated. In rare cases, some dogs may experience mild side effects like lethargy or vomiting. Always observe your dog after treatment and contact your vet if you notice anything unusual.
- Can Cytopoint be used alongside other medications?
Yes, Cytopoint can often be safely administered with other medications. However, it is crucial to inform your vet about any other treatments your dog is receiving to avoid potential interactions.
